Are you hungering for spiritual conversation? Do you have a general sense of what Benedictine spirituality is and where it comes from but are curious to know more? Join us for Holy Wisdom Monastery’s first completely virtual class. We will meet online weekly for one month, take a two-week break for reflection and integration, then pick up again for four more weeks. Topics covered include Benedict and his ‘little Rule for beginners,’ silence, listening, prayer, humility, scripture and more.
